New Delhi [India], March 21 (ANI): Amid climate activist Sonam Wangchuk’s hunger strike in support of statehood for the Union Territory of Ladakh, Congress general secretary Jairam Ramesh on Thursday said that the people of Ladakh have been protesting in large numbers against Modi Sarkar’s heavy-handed ‘rule by bureaucracy’.
